How Can Mold Impact My Residence and Family?

Mold is a fungus that propagates through the air as spores, eventually landing on organic materials where they become apparent as they grow. The fungus often manifests as fuzzy splotches and can be virtually any color, including white, green, yellow, and black. Some types of black mold pose a significant health hazard and have been known to induce allergic reactions in vulnerable people and pets. The biggest threat is the harm mold can wreak on a home. Not only is the fungus ugly and produces a musty odor, but there are also many common materials used to construct homes and belongings inside that it will occupy and eat. Over time, the fungus can spread throughout the home and weaken many of the important structural components, including:

  • Drywall
  • Wood
  • Carpet
  • Insulation
  • Ceiling tiles
  • Wallpaper
  • Fabrics
  • Upholstery
  • Some Painted surfaces
  • Paper
  • Cardboard
  • And More

What Should I Expect When I Receive a Mold Inspection?

A vetted mold inspection service is your best resource to understand the extent of mold infestation and devise a remediation plan moving forward. Some aspects in how your mold inspector conducts testing may change with each home, but will typically involve the following:

  • Initial Assessment: The mold inspector accumulates information about the property, any known mold issues, and your concerns during the initial consultation to develop a plan for mold testing.
  • Visual Inspection: An extensive visual examination of the property is performed, including throughout both the interior and outside areas. The mold inspector looks for detectable signs of mold growth, water leaks, and other moisture problems using specialized equipment like mo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to identify areas of potential moisture intrusion.
  • Moisture detection: Evaluating moisture content in areas around the property is critical in identifying likely sources of mold spread. Moisture meters and other specialized equipment are used to evaluate the moisture levels of building materials and identify areas with high humidity or water intrusion behind walls, under flooring, or in other concealed areas. Thermal-imaging tools may be used to identify areas where mold colonization may be happening.
  • Air Sampling: Air sampling is often conducted to analyze indoor air quality and identify the presence of spores in the air. Air filters and collection devices are used to collect air samples from various areas of the property. These samples will be forwarded to a lab for analysis.
  • Surface Sampling: The inspector may also make surface samples from areas of the property where mold is presumed. These samples will be forwarded to a lab for analysis to identify the type of mold present.
  • Documentation and Reporting: Findings are recorded, including observations, measurements, sample locations, and laboratory results. A complete report is created, outlining the inspection data, mold types identified, and suggested steps for remediation, if necessary.
  • Recommendations and Remediation Plan: Depending on the inspection findings, the inspector supplies suggestions to tackle the mold problem and halt further growth.
  • Follow-up and Clearance Testing: A follow-up assessment may be executed to assure you that the remediation efforts were productive and that the mold issue has been thoroughly addressed.
  • Education and Prevention: The inspector educates the client about mold prevention measures, including appropriate ventilation, moisture control, and maintenance practices.

How Can I Facilitate an Effective Mold Inspection On the Day My Inspector Arrives?

You can implement a few straightforward rules to assist your mold inspector in conducting a detailed and complete home inspection. Actions to refrain from include preparing food, smoking, using chemical cleaners, or employing air filtration systems to avoid distorting air readings that your mold inspector will take.

You should make sure of unobstructed access to spaces that your mold inspector is going to need to access by clearing clutter and obstructions that may impede the examination. Moreover, supply relevant details about any previous water incidents or plumbing problems within the home. It's also helpful to document locations of interest with photographs or notes to assist in possible remediation measures.
